SOAP generated from SOAP12Binding. It has basic auth which works. It is going through TCPMON and what I see is first a request that doesn't send the auth then after the failure it automatically sends the request with the auth which TCPMON shows does send the response which looks like this in TCPMON: HTTP/1.1 500 Internal Server Error Cache-Control: no-cache="set-cookie" Date: Tue, 30 Jun 2009 19:33:05 GMT Transfer-Encoding: chunked Content-Type: application/soap+xml; charset=UTF-8; action="urn:getCaseCommentsException" Set-Cookie: JSESSIONID_AXIS=KKyStw8DrDGZvP1Lfs0KKPXr3n5hQM8NY2WxJCG4myGp2FDLy22v!1774783375; path=/ X-Powered-By: Servlet/2.4 JSP/2.0 034c soapenv:Receiver For input string: "1XXXXBAD" 0000 But then soapui never shows the response, in fact, I have a 30 second socket timeout, too, which isn't working, it acts like it is just waiting waiting waiting and using CPU.
